钢丝网概述
钢丝网,英文名steel wire mesh,是修建防裂、墙体保温无法或缺的建材。
钢丝网作为水泥砂浆基面的骨架,有多种决定。
可选钢丝粗度为16-18号,网格尺寸为20-25毫米的钢丝网或镀锌铁丝网。
罕用的金属网有两种:一种是钢板网,厚度为1.2毫米,经过冲切启齿和拉伸而成,强度大,长久性好,可间接钉在钢板网上抹灰。
另一种是钢丝网,经过细钢丝或镀锌铁丝编织而成,具备不同网眼密度和尺寸,单位为“目”。
钢丝网必定与水泥板、墙体等后衬经常使用。
在装修中,经常使用钢丝网可以成功钢板网、钢丝网、抹墙网等。
水泥砂浆经过网眼面前挤出凝固固定金属网,包全金属网不受锈蚀,相似于钢筋混凝土的包全原理。
钢板网在经常使用前需涂刷防锈漆。
钢丝网材质多样,如长规格的不锈钢丝网(302、304、316、316L等),重要用于化工企业过滤;锰钢钢丝网(65锰、75锰等),实用于水泥筛网,具备氧化性挑选配置;45#钢钢丝网,重要用于个别筛网。
热镀锌钢丝网宽泛运行于修建外墙外保温。
热镀锌钢丝网具备优秀的防腐性能、长久性和高抗拉强度,全体性能良好。
钢丝网关系技术资料包含工艺、丝径、网孔大小、焊点抗拉力、镀锌层重量等参数。
钢丝网口头规范包含ASTM A 740-1998、JG158-2004和QB/T3897-1999等。
外墙保温网理论决定热镀锌钢丝网和耐碱玻纤网格布。
这类产品在修建外墙、现浇混凝土和上层住宅等保温系统中起着关键结构作用,可一次性成活。
热镀锌钢丝网架聚苯板易于施工,外饰面可用于面砖,夏季也可施工。
